Wanna know what would make it even better? Story mission queues 3\3and explore orbit queues 3\3 like how devils lair has a queue.a lone wolf option as well, which keeps it the way it currently is. That way you still send and accept invites should you change your mind. This way you're already pre teamed up with 2 random if you're not already in a fire team of friends. I also advised fire team expansions. Fire team alpha and fire team bravo , created in explore mode to run in a bigger group for public events. a 6 guardian team. It splits up for mission instances though, unless a very higher difficulty is made. I'm an ex phantasy star online player. Although Destiny has no lobbies...I really wish it did. In phantasy star online you can go to the mission counter, and see all current players playing missions and teams and if the party is private or not. It was really cool. You could see a name you recognized, someone you forgot to add as a friend and join their mission in progress. It gives the ability to jump right in to open slots, or start your own separate adventure alone, or queue up.
